Welcome to the Splitwire team. Splitwire is Corvana's A/B experiment assignment service: it hashes user identifiers into deterministic buckets and serves variant assignments to every product surface. Before making changes, read the bucketing spec carefully — incorrect salts can silently corrupt running experiments. Contractors must have all config changes reviewed by a full-time owner. If you are unsure who owns a given experiment namespace, send your question to the platform intake inbox below.

alerts address for fadug-bawip: fenys_ralvan_julvan@ordinnet.example

Runbook: Incremental rebuilds for the Lanternleaf docs site. The builder hashes each content file and only regenerates pages whose hash or template dependency changed. If a rebuild touches more than 40% of pages, it falls back to a full build automatically — this is expected after theme updates, not a bug. Clear the hash cache only as a last resort, since the next build will be slow. The rebuild daemon reads the following settings at startup.

config for tagaf-bawif:
[norok]
host = norok.ordinworks.local
user = norok_svc
database = norok_prod

Welcome to the Bramblewick review rotation! You'll mostly be poking at Slabview, our diff viewer built for monster files — think multi-gig logs and generated schemas. It streams chunks instead of loading whole blobs, so memory stays sane. For your audit, focus on the chunk-fetch endpoints and how Slabview authenticates to the Hollowfen storage tier. Everything runs in the Tarnwick staging cluster, so feel free to break things. To hit the staging API directly, authenticate with the key below.

API key for bageg-kajef: vxb2-ss

Onboarding — Shorewatch tide-table widget

The widget pulls tide predictions from the Merrow forecast service and caches them locally for 48 hours. Builds go through the Cobbport pipeline; no manual deploys. First task: restore the encrypted fixtures bundle so tests pass. Decrypting the bundle requires the recovery passphrase below.

strongbox words: druath-quenael